fab64 Le 09/09/2007 à 12:58 Bonjour, je suis en train de suivre le tuto de squalenet et j'ai un petit problème pour la compilation (auquel je n'ai pas trouvé de réponse dans la documentation).
Voilà j'ai créé un projet "tuto" dans lequel je compte enregistrer tous les programmes que je serai amené a faire, pour l'instant je n'en ai que deux mais quand je clique "Make" ou même "Build" je n'ai en sortie qu'un seul éxécutable.
Donc comment faire pour avoir un exécutable par fichier source?
Il faut créer un projet séparé pour chaque exécutable, tu ne peux pas créer plusieurs exécutables à partir du même projet.
Eh bien, en général :
- pour les gros programmes, qui comportent des milliers de lignes de code C, ça permet de diviser la source en plusieurs unités. C'est beaucoup plus clair.
- pour les très très très gros programmes, l'utilité est encore plus avérée : la compilation complète du projet étant très longue, ça permet de ne compiler que les fichiers sources que l'on a modifié. La compilation est plus rapide.

Un site complet sur lequel vous trouverez des programmes et des jeux pour votre calculatrice TI 89 / Titanium / 92+ / Voyage 200 :
www.ti-fr.com.
Quelques idées personnelles
ici.
fab64 Le 09/09/2007 à 14:09 Merci j'y vois plus clair.
Pour l'instant au stade où j'en suis je ne vais pas trop en avoir l'utilité.
Par contre je viens de trouver une petite astuce pour ceux qui voudraient absolument mettre plusieurs programmes dans le même projet, il suffit de laisser le programme à compiler dans le dossier "C Files" et de déplacer les autres dans "Other Files".
onur Le 10/09/2007 à 02:12 Rien à voir avec Micro-Soft qui est devenu... Microsoft.
Tout ce qui passe pas par le port 80, c'est de la triche.
Baa tu peut aussi utiliser un VRAI IDE qui propose ce genre de choses..

Proud to be CAKE©®™
GCC4TI importe qui a problème en Autriche, pour l'UE plus et une encore de correspours nucléaire, ce n'est pas ytre d'instérier. L'état très même contraire, toujours reconstruire un pouvoir une choyer d'aucrée de compris le plus mite de genre, ce n'est pas moins)
Stalin est l'élection de la langie.
Le problème, c'est que chacun fait comme il veux et avec les optimisation qu'il veux. Si il ne veux pas etre forcé d'utiliser le mode "Kevin" il ne les utilise pas !
C'est parceque TOI tu as décrété qu'il faut faire comme ça que tout le monde fait et ferra pareil.
Tu veux pas aussi qu'on mette des © Kevin Koffler dans tous les sources compilé avec TIGCC ?

Proud to be CAKE©®™
GCC4TI importe qui a problème en Autriche, pour l'UE plus et une encore de correspours nucléaire, ce n'est pas ytre d'instérier. L'état très même contraire, toujours reconstruire un pouvoir une choyer d'aucrée de compris le plus mite de genre, ce n'est pas moins)
Stalin est l'élection de la langie.
Un bogue est une erreur dans un logiciel. Ne pas activer les optimisations conseillées pour tout nouveau programme sans aucune raison est une erreur (une omission) dans le build script utilisé.
Mais tout ça c'est jouer sur les termes, l'essentiel est qu'il faut utiliser TIGCC IDE ou KTIGCC!
Va falloir encore que tu corriges wikipedia... « Un bogue ou bug informatique est une anomalie dans un programme informatique l’empêchant de fonctionner correctement. »

<<< Kernel Extremis©®™ >>> et Inventeur de la différence administratif/judiciaire ! (©Yoshi Noir)
<Vertyos> un poil plus mais elle suce bien quand même la mienne ^^
<Sabrina`> tinkiete flan c juste qu'ils sont jaloux que je te trouve aussi appétissant
Et puis excuse moi, mais je ne peut appeler TIGCC-IDE (sic) comme un IDE, surtout quand on compare avec de vrai IDE qui ont au moins 10ans d'age, de vrai utilisateurs, qui n'ont pas un espece de dictateur derriere qui joue l'immobilisme (au point d'aller faire une copie 1:1 en portant le truc sur une nouvelle plateforme plutot que de tenter de le mettre a jour et de faire un truc bien) sans aucune options digne d'un IDE (pas de refactoring, pas de completion digne de ce nom, etc...) incapable de gerer plusieurs projets simultanéement, et avec des fenetres d'options digne du pire film d'horreur...
bref tigcc-ide rulez c'est sur...

Proud to be CAKE©®™
GCC4TI importe qui a problème en Autriche, pour l'UE plus et une encore de correspours nucléaire, ce n'est pas ytre d'instérier. L'état très même contraire, toujours reconstruire un pouvoir une choyer d'aucrée de compris le plus mite de genre, ce n'est pas moins)
Stalin est l'élection de la langie.